The Court of Appeal in Abuja has ruled to void the election of Senator Ishaku Abbo, who represented Adamawa North Senatorial District in the National Assembly under the All Progressives Congress (APC).

This ruling comes after a legal battle that saw the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) withdraw the Certificate of Return issued to Senator Abbo and issue the same document to Rev. Amos Yohanna Kumai, a candidate of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P).

The controversy began when Senator Abbo was declared the winner of the February 25, 2023 National Assembly election by INEC. Despite securing the highest number of votes in the polls, his victory was contested by Rev. Amos Yohanna, who challenged the results on the grounds of irregularities. Yohanna’s initial appeal was dismissed by the election tribunal, leading to his further appeal to the Court of Appeal.

In its recent ruling, the Court of Appeal upheld Yohanna’s appeal and set aside Senator Abbo’s election due to non-compliance with electoral guidelines. Consequently, Rev. Amos Yohanna Kumai is now officially recognized as the validly elected senator for Adamawa North, having garnered the second-highest number of votes in the election that nullified Senator Abbo’s victory.

Responding to the court’s decision, Senator Abbo took to his verified Facebook page and stated, “The Court of Appeal in Abuja just voided my election. The gang up has temporarily worked. I will soon address the press.”

This ruling marks a significant turn of events in the political landscape, altering the representation of Adamawa North Senatorial District in the National Assembly. Senator Abbo is widely known for his involvement in a highly publicized incident in which he physically assaulted a nursing mother at an Abuja sex toy shop, an event that drew significant public attention and condemnation.
